April 20, 2005
New release and new questions answered
So we got reports that the 5128.4 update caused crashing problems with a subset of our user base and that it was related to favorites. The problems did not happen with everyone, but for some it was very bad. It seems that alphabetizing favorites touches a part of the code that it used to not touch so often and that caused some bad things to happen. Anwyay, the long story short is that the bug is fixed and we're releasing another patch tonight to y'all. So rest easy, things should be much better tomorrow morning (and I'm sure you'll let me know if they are or are not).

April 06, 2005
MSN TV 2 1.1.3 Client and Service
MSN TV 2 has just released the latest updates to its client and service. These include some major functionality users have been asking for:
1. Cut, Copy, and Paste! No mouse required!
2. Favorites are alphabetized
3. Upload photos to Ebay adn Epson sites
4. Stability bug fixes
The update is our first patch release and it very small (upgrading takes about a minute even on dialup!)

November 13, 2004
FAQ updates via email: first try
I'm trying out a new thing to see if I can get some sort of automated faq email update sent to people who subscribe to the site. Here's the first permutation (if you want to know the technical aspects of this, go the extended entry:
What I did:
phpmyfaq (the faq system that I'm using) has the ability to export the latest answered questions as a valid (I think) rss feed. So I do this (currently manually).
After that I installed Carp which takes RSS feeds and translates it to javascript.
Then I post the carp php call that creates the javascript in movable type (the content management system that everything except for the faq).
Next up is going to be:
fix cron4rss.php so that it works (currently it dies whenever I try to execute it).
